Production Operator, Glasgow, £12.21 per hour + Opportunities for Career Growth + Life Insurance + More!

 

We are currently looking for a Production Operator to work for an established engineering company, working in the Glasgow area. The Production Operator will be responsible for monitoring production tanks and complete job cards.

Benefits:

  • Full-time, permanent role with 37 hours per week, Monday to Friday, transitioning to a two-shift rotation (early and back shifts) following completion of training
  • Shift allowance provided after training
  • Comprehensive benefits package including pension, life insurance, private medical healthcare, prescription eyewear, and retail discounts
  • 33 days of annual leave, including a Christmas closure
  • Access to a variety of online learning platforms to aid your development
  • Opportunities for career advancement in a supportive, collaborative work environment

Key Responsibilities:

  • Operate manual chemical plating lines for coatings such as Zinc, Zinc-nickel, Electroless nickel, Gold, and Silver
  • Monitor production tanks and adjust chemical additions based on analysis
  • Conduct X-ray testing to measure coating thickness
  • Complete job cards with detailed process information
